I am getting married on the beach, but need to wear high, high, high heels. (I'm 5'2", FI is 6'7"). I thought I was limited to wedges, but these might work in the sand, too! Has anyone tried them on the beach?
 

Originally Posted by lolo411 View Post

SoleMates are plastic covers for your heels that increase the surface area and help prevent your heels from sinking into grass. I've heard lots of positive things about them. They cost about $10 for a pair. I have found them in bridal salons.
